No, Dauphin Island and Orange Beach are completely different destinations 40 miles apart. Dauphin Island is a quiet barrier island accessed by one bridge with minimal development, while Orange Beach is part of the Gulf Shores resort area with high-rise condos and extensive commercial development. They’re not connected except by the Mobile Bay Ferry.
Key Distinctions
Location:
- Dauphin Island: Barrier island at Mobile Bay mouth
- Orange Beach: Eastern end of Gulf Shores peninsula
Character:
- Dauphin Island: 1,200 residents, 8 restaurants, no high-rises
- Orange Beach: 6,000 residents, 100+ restaurants, beachfront towers
Getting Between Them:
- 40-mile drive around Mobile Bay (1 hour)
- Mobile Bay Ferry (seasonal schedule)
- Not walkable or quickly drivable between them
